Job Title: Sexton

Contract Employee – 5-10 hours per week Compensation: hourly, to be determined

Position Description: The Sexton supports the worship and witness of our parish every Sunday and on other occasions. The duties and responsibilities include the following. Other duties may be assigned.

Routine Sunday responsibilities:
Sweep the front sidewalk and steps to the church and the rectory, the Town Hall-side pathway, and the steps and path to the parish house.
Keep the driveway tidy.
Empty the trash bins in kitchen and restrooms.
Replenish toilet paper and hand towels.
Set up and take down tables and chairs
Hospitality and special event responsibilities:
The Sexton will also set-up for, and clean-up after, parish and community events, weddings and funerals.

Seasonal / Other Responsibilities
Light maintenance
Apply ice-melt on sidewalks and pathways as needed.
Help install and remove/store window air conditioners in Rectory.
Get out floor and box fans in the spring and store them in the fall.
Replace burned-out bulbs in fixtures easily reached with a stepladder.

Regarding supplies:
Alert parish administrator when maintenance consumables need to be re-ordered, e.g. trash bags, paper products, soap, ice-melt.
Obtain replacement light bulbs and other needed products from Page’s Hardware, turning receipts into the Parish Administrator.
Report needed maintenance / repairs to the Parish Administrator and the Priest-in-Charge.

Supervision: The Sexton works collegially with other staff members (Parish Administrator, Directors of Music, and Children & Youth Ministries) and cleaning, grounds maintenance and snow removal contractors. The Sexton reports to the Priest-in-Charge. In the absence of the Rector the Sexton reports to the Junior Warden.

Physical Demands: The Sexton’s position is physically demanding. The Sexton needs to be physically able to perform the duties described above.

Positions Type and Expected Hours of Work: This is a part-time position with an expectation of 3 – 5 hours every Sunday and less than 5 additional hours per week.
Safe Church Expectations: As part of The Episcopal Church in Connecticut the Sexton will be expected to participate in on-line Safe Church training and a background check.
